Web21. okt 2024. · Paul mentions three things that deserve a closer look. 1. The Rebellion (2 Thess. 2:3) The underlying Greek word is apostasia, from which we get “apostasy.”. In light of the context of the whole chapter, “apostasy” expresses Paul’s meaning well. He is likely thinking of some kind of future, marked rejection of God’s truth within the ...
